Matexcel Crashed High Pressure High Temperature Nanodiamond Powder, Hydroxylated & Nitrogenized NDN-255

Description
Nanodiamonds are diamonds with a size below 1 micrometre. They can be produced by impact events such as an explosion or meteoritic impacts. Because of their large-scale synthesis, potential for surface functionalization, and high biocompatibility, nanodiamonds are widely investigated as a potential material in biological and electronic applications and quantum engineering. Source: Synthesis Storage: Store at room temperature. Application: For plating Purity: >99% CAS Number: 7782-40-3 Size: 40-50 nm
